Compartir a través de


Usar instantáneas de entorno con entornos SCVMM

 

Publicada: julio de 2016

Nota

Este tema trata sobre instantáneas de la memoria y el estado de un entorno Lab Management.Si busca información sobre capturas de pantalla realizadas durante las pruebas, eche un vistazo a Ejecutar pruebas manuales con Microsoft Test Manager.

Una instantánea de un entorno es una copia basada en archivos del estado, los datos de disco y la configuración de todas las máquinas virtuales de un entorno en un momento específico.

Generalmente tomará instantáneas al realizar pruebas en un entorno de laboratorio, ya sea después de configurar un entorno limpio al que deseará volver o bien para capturar el estado cuando encuentra un error.

Después de tomar una instantánea, puede seguir trabajando en el entorno y tomar más instantáneas a medida que sea necesario. Después puede restaurar el entorno a un estado anterior. También puede crear un archivo de vínculo a una instantánea que permita a otros miembros de su equipo conectarse a la instantánea o recrearla. Asimismo, puede guardar una copia del entorno y de sus instantáneas en la biblioteca de proyectos de equipo. Al guardar un entorno en la biblioteca de proyectos de equipo, tanto el entorno como las instantáneas se guardan en la biblioteca de proyectos de equipo.

Requisitos

  • Visual Studio Enterprise, Visual Studio Test Professional

Este tema contiene las siguientes secciones:

Crear instantáneas de un entorno

Restaurar un entorno a partir de una instantánea

Compartir una instantánea de un entorno

Almacenar un entorno con instantáneas en la biblioteca

Elimina una instantánea de un entorno.

Crear instantáneas de un entorno

Pasos para tomar una instantánea

Las instantáneas se almacenan en los hosts de Hyper-V del proyecto de equipo. Si una instantánea se utiliza con frecuencia mucho tiempo después de que se haya creado, debe tomar medidas para que el entorno pueda usarse durante largos períodos de tiempo.

Preparación para tomar una instantánea

  1. Asegúrese de que las máquinas virtuales del entorno tienen las últimas actualizaciones de sus sistemas operativos.

  2. Si una máquina virtual del entorno está conectada a un dominio, abra un símbolo del sistema y ejecute el comando gpupdate /force. Este comando garantiza que los cambios en las directivas de usuario se actualizan en la máquina virtual. Si no ejecuta este comando, los scripts de implementación podrían no funcionar correctamente, o bien las pruebas podrían no ejecutarse correctamente.

    Nota

    Si una o varias máquinas virtuales de esta instantánea se unen a un dominio y la instantánea se usa durante más tiempo que el período de caducidad de la contraseña de la máquina, es posible que las máquinas virtuales no puedan volver a unirse al dominio cuando se restaure la instantánea.Una forma de evitar este problema consiste en deshabilitar o cambiar la frecuencia de renovación de la contraseña de la máquina.Para más información sobre la renovación de la contraseña y las implicaciones de seguridad que conlleva cambiar o deshabilitar la renovación, consulte el Proceso de contraseña de la cuenta de la máquina.

  3. Asegúrese de que el estado del entorno es En ejecución.

  4. Si ha activado los flujos de trabajo, asegúrese de que el estado de la capacidad de flujo de trabajo es Listo y que el entorno está En ejecución.

  5. (Opcional) Si desea ejecutar pruebas en la instantánea restaurada, asegúrese de que el estado de la capacidad de prueba es Listo.

    Nota

    Solo debe tomar instantáneas cuando no haya ninguna transacción en curso entre las máquinas virtuales del entorno, o entre las máquinas virtuales del entorno y máquinas de fuera del entorno.Si hay conexiones TCP entre máquinas en el momento en que se tomó la instantánea, estas conexiones podrían interrumpirse cuando las máquinas se detengan para tomar la instantánea.Cuando se restaure la instantánea, el tiempo de espera de las conexiones activas anteriores se habrá agotado y ya no serán válidas.Después de que se haya restaurado la instantánea, se vuelven a establecer las conexiones TCP.No siempre se puede reanudar el entorno exactamente desde el punto en que se tomó la instantánea.

  6. Si la definición de compilación de su flujo de trabajo revierte a una instantánea concreta, la máquina virtual no se puede bloquear al intentar ejecutar las pruebas. Debe conectarse a la máquina mediante una conexión basada en host o mediante una sesión de consola antes de tomar la instantánea que se va a utilizar para el flujo de trabajo. Para obtener más información al respecto, consulte Cómo: Conectar con equipos en un entorno de laboratorio.

Use el Visor de entorno de Lab Management para conectarse al entorno y tomar la instantánea.

Para crear una instantánea:

  1. En Microsoft Test Manager, conéctese al entorno. En el Centro de laboratorio, en la pestaña Laboratorio, seleccione el entorno y, a continuación, elija Conectar.

  2. En el Visor de entorno de Microsoft, seleccione la pestaña Instantáneas.

  3. Elija Tomar instantánea.

  4. En el cuadro de diálogo Entorno de instantánea, escriba un nombre para la instantánea y, a continuación, elija Tomar instantánea.

    Una vez completada la instantánea, puede ver el nombre de la instantánea en el panel izquierdo.

Restaurar un entorno a partir de una instantánea

Al restaurar un entorno de SCVMM desde una instantánea, devuelve las máquinas virtuales del entorno exactamente al estado en que se encontraban en el momento en que se tomó la instantánea. Puede restaurar un entorno a una instantánea que se haya creado antes o después del estado actual del entorno. Por ejemplo, puede tomar dos instantáneas de un entorno, una el lunes y otra el martes. El miércoles, puede restaurar el entorno a la instantánea del lunes. Después, puede restaurar el mismo entorno a la instantánea del martes.

Para restaurar un entorno de SCVMM a una instantánea:

  1. En Microsoft Test Manager, abra el Centro de laboratorio y, a continuación, seleccione la pestaña Laboratorio.

  2. Elija el entorno y, a continuación, seleccione Conectar.

  3. En el Visor de entorno de Microsoft, seleccione la pestaña Instantáneas.

  4. En la lista de instantáneas, seleccione la instantánea que desea restaurar y, a continuación, elija Restaurar a la instantánea seleccionada en la barra de herramientas de Instantánea.

  5. Si es necesario, seleccione la pestaña Máquinas, seleccione cualquier máquina que esté desconectada y, a continuación, elija Volver a conectar.

Nota

Si el estado del entorno cambia a No está listo, investigue los mensajes de error.Ciertas opciones de configuración no se restauran completamente mediante la restauración de una instantánea, ya que se almacenan fuera de las máquinas virtuales.Por ejemplo, si ha cambiado la opción Configurar para pruebas de UI desde que tomó la instantánea, el cambio no se deshará mediante la restauración de la instantánea.Debe Abrir la definición del entorno y restaurar la configuración anterior manualmente.También puede utilizar Reparar para cambiar el entorno restaurado a la configuración nueva.

Compartir una instantánea de un entorno

Puede crear un vínculo a una instantánea de un entorno para compartirlo con otras personas. El archivo de vínculo (.lvr) puede abrirse en cualquier máquina que tenga instalado Microsoft Test Manager, siempre y cuando el usuario disponga de permisos para usar un entorno en el proyecto de equipo.

Para crear un vínculo a una instantánea de entorno de SCVMM:

  1. En Microsoft Test Manager, en el Centro de laboratorio, en la ficha Laboratorio, asegúrese de que el entorno tiene el estado En ejecución.

  2. Elija el entorno y, a continuación, seleccione Conectar.

  3. En el Visor de entorno de Microsoft, seleccione la pestaña Instantáneas.

  4. En la lista de instantáneas, seleccione la instantánea que desea vincular y, a continuación, seleccione Compartir instantánea en la barra de herramientas de Instantánea.

  5. Especifique un nombre de archivo para el archivo de vínculo (.lvr).

  6. Puede adjuntar el archivo de vínculo en un correo electrónico o colocarlo en un directorio compartido.

Para conectarse a una instantánea desde un archivo de vínculo de instantánea:

  1. Haga doble clic en el archivo de vínculo de la instantánea (.lvr).

    Aparece el cuadro de diálogo Conectar con el entorno. Seleccione una de las opciones siguientes:

    Conectarse con la instantánea de este entorno

    Restaura el estado exacto del entorno de SCVMM en el que se tomó la instantánea.

    Nota

    Si selecciona esta opción, es posible que desconecte a los usuarios que estén usando actualmente este entorno, lo que podría hacer que perdieran su trabajo.Se muestra un mensaje de advertencia si el entorno está en uso.

    Conectarse con el entorno en su estado actual

    Se conecta con el entorno en su estado actual y no revierte a la instantánea que se seleccionó cuando se creó el archivo de vínculo.

    > [!NOTE]
    > <P>Con esta opción, también podría desconectar a los usuarios que estén conectados a este entorno.Sin embargo, no cambiará el estado del entorno.</P>
    

    Conectarse a una instancia nueva de este entorno

    Disponible solo si hay una copia del entorno almacenada en la biblioteca de proyectos de equipo. Crea una copia del entorno en un grupo host de proyectos de equipo y se conecta a dicha copia.

    Podría interesarle crear una copia si el entorno está actualmente en uso, o si no desea impedir que otras personas utilicen el entorno.

    > [!NOTE]
    > <P>La creación de una copia puede tardar mucho tiempo, y también puede utilizar mucho espacio en disco en la biblioteca de proyectos de equipo.Si van a ejecutarse varias copias del entorno al mismo tiempo, el entorno original debe utilizar el aislamiento de red.Para obtener más información, consulte <A href="ee518924(v=vs.140).md">Crear y usar un entorno con aislamiento de red</A>.</P>
    
    1. Elija Conectar para abrir el entorno en el Visor de entorno.

    Nota

    Al restaurar un entorno a una instantánea, las conexiones de red entre las máquinas de la instantánea podrían dejar de funcionar durante un breve período de tiempo, y podría producirse un error en cualquier transacción que estuviera en proceso en el momento en que se tomó la instantánea.

    Almacenar un entorno con instantáneas en la biblioteca

    Para que pueda almacenar un entorno, dicho entorno debe tener el estado Detenido. No se puede almacenar un entorno que se encuentre en el estado En ejecución.

    Si almacena un entorno y no piensa eliminar inmediatamente el entorno activo original, se recomienda activar la capacidad de aislamiento de red del entorno almacenado. Esto permite que otro usuario implemente una copia del entorno almacenado. Para conocer los pasos necesarios para activar la capacidad de aislamiento de red, consulte Crear y usar un entorno con aislamiento de red.

    Para almacenar el entorno en la biblioteca:

    1. En Microsoft Test Manager, en el Centro de laboratorio, en la ficha Laboratorio, asegúrese de que el entorno se encuentra en el estado Detenido.

    2. Elija el entorno que desea guardar.

    3. Elija Almacenar en la biblioteca.

    4. En el cuadro de diálogo Almacenar en la biblioteca, escriba el Nombre de entorno y la Descripción del entorno guardado.

    5. Seleccione el Recurso compartido de biblioteca de proyectos en la lista desplegable y a continuación, elija Almacenar.

      Durante el proceso de creación se mostrará una barra de progreso. También puede ver el paso de creación actual de cada máquina virtual. Cuando termine el proceso, el entorno almacenado aparece en la lista de Entornos en la ficha Biblioteca.

    Eliminar una instantánea de un entorno

    Es fácil acumular instantáneas de un entorno. El almacenamiento de una instantánea requiere un espacio considerable en el grupo host. Se recomienda revisar de vez en cuando la lista de instantáneas para determinar si alguna ya no es necesaria y puede eliminarse.

    Para eliminar una instantánea:

    1. En Microsoft Test Manager, en el Centro de laboratorio, en la ficha Laboratorio, asegúrese de que el entorno se ha iniciado.

    2. Seleccione el entorno de SCVMM y luego elija Conectar.

    3. En el Visor de entorno de Microsoft, seleccione la pestaña Instantáneas.

    4. Seleccione la instantánea que desea eliminar y, a continuación, elija Eliminar instantánea.

    5. En el cuadro de diálogo de confirmación, elija Eliminar instantánea.

    Vea también

    Crear entornos de laboratorio
    Probar en un entorno de laboratorio